Apps Team Status December 21st, 2006
This is a "no meeting - status only week". Please update your weekly status here under. Have a nice holiday next week!
Status
Brian
- Working on Bug 6717 Subscribe to IMAP folders : Chandler events, Chandler tas...
- Working on Bug 6715 Chandler to Chandler email headers
- Working partially on Bug 6709 Mail threading and Schema redesign
- PTO for the holidays
Bryan
- Finally fixed the mouse-capture problems I'd been bogged down on: gdb enabled me to see my own copy/paste error that led to a later segfault.
- Implemented prefix display ("fr: me@example.com") in the Who column
- Reworked drawing to better use cached fonts & measurements elsewhere in the dashboard, too.
Jeffrey
- 1 PTO day flying to Atlanta
- Various vobject fixes (fixed sharing problem involving all-day EXDATEs, fixed bugs in ics_diff and added it to vobject package)
- Calsify mail about RDATEs with PERIODs being annoying
- Fix for bug 7422, can't set alarms on recurring events
- Chatted more with Katie to try to clarify my suggestions about message-ids (which I should have called diff-ids)
John
- Checked in my "proof of concept" for recording scripts. This provoked a subtle, and difficult to track down, recusive import problem in the pje's schema code that caused the unit tests to fail, which I eventually fixed.
- Spent a bunch of time trying to figure out why functional tests fail on Windows. After wasting a bunch of time I this I decided to put it on hold for awhile so I can concentrate on other tasks.
- Tracked down a subtle bug in the wing project files that caused them to not work on Macintosh. I worked with the guys at wing to get it fixed. In the mean time I checked in a work around so they should now work.
- Fixed problems with script recording that caused it to fail on Linux and Macintosh.
- Spend a bunch of time of new bugs.
- My children showed up in Utah for the holidays, so I took off a few days to be with them.
Philippe
- Board meeting (preparation and attending)
- Tracked alpha5 progress with devs
- Started to assimilate Markku's pmtool code (plan to modify it enough that it might be useful for tracking progress)
- PTO since Monday (though still enough on line to clean up emails and perform background tasks)
Reid
- Spent a lot of time trying to get Windows to pass functional tests
- like John, I put it on hold so I could get some real work done
- Fixed Bug#6749 (Search field looks pant...) by using Robin's new wx.SearchCtrl
- worked on Bug#6318 (Triage: clickable widget in detail view markup bar)
- initial code didn't put a button in the markup bar, just a space; hmmm
- talked with Bryan about names for the bitmaps
- Bryan changed their names to better reflect their functionality, and the fact that they are used outside the markup bar (i.e. don't use a "Markup" prefix)
Robin
- Identified a bug in the Python build, (Bug#7577) that I logged and helped Bear and Andi to resolve.
- Closed Bug#7578: Update OSAF's wx to 2.8.0.1.
- Closed Bug#6766: Create a "SearchField" control for wx.
- Closed Bug#6522: 1 pixel gap between top of all-day area and bottom of column header.
- Closed Bug#6640: strange cursor makes UI unresponsive.
- Closed Bug#7248: make install in external/wx always does make binaries first.
- Also made some tweaks to how the calendar canvas changes the cursor. By only calling SetCursor when it actually needs to change then some flicker on wxGTK is removed.
- Various community support activities via email and IRC.
--
PhilippeBossut - 21 Dec 2006